CBS-Owned Stations Pick Up NHL Games
KCAL Los Angeles gets six Kings games, KDKA Plus gets a couple Penguins contests

Bally Sports West will produce the Kings telecasts on KCAL. Kings games were on KCAL, then known as KHJ, from 1967 to 1985, and in 1998-1999.
“Everyone at KCAL and CBS Los Angeles is honored to be reunited with the L.A. Kings,” Joel Vilmenay, KCBS-KCAL president and general manager. said. “We are excited to enter into this mutually beneficial relationship with the team, which includes helping the Kings expand their reach on television and in the community, and also establishing a new marketing relationship that benefits the team and also adds value to our stations. In addition to the game broadcasts, we look forward to airing several half-hour specials over the course of the season and providing comprehensive coverage in our local sportscasts. This truly is a win for all concerned, especially Kings fans.”
